The Women's Shiso Jacket by The North Face is the little black dress of the North Face fleece jacket line. This fleece jacket utilizes lowest-profile, shortest-pile rachel fleece of any offering in The North Face line. The North Face Women’s Shiso jacket retains warmth in cold weather which makes it great for layering or wearing alone so everyone can see what a cutes you are.
DECENT FEATURES of The North Face Women's Shiso Jacket
- Standard fit
- Two hand pockets
- Elastic - bound cuffs
The SPECS
- Average Weight: 13.9 oz / 395 g
- Fabric: Body: 235 g/m2 (6.93 oz/yd2) 100% polyester short-pile Silken fleece

"Neck flaps are huge when open!" 02/02/12
I bought this jacket for casual wear- not for sports or anything like that. Although the actual jacket is great- warm, great color, well made, etc... I think when the jacket is worn unzipped or only half zipped, with a tank underneath, it looks kind of stupid. This is because the neck flaps are huge when unzipped and it looks like serious 70's track jacket or something. Bottom line is that this is great if worn all the way zipped up, like if your outdoors and want protection from the cold, but not so cool for casual half zipped wear.

"Great when zipped, not so much when left open." 01/30/11
I bought this jacket without seeing any pictures of it open. What a different look with the jacket open! The top/front portion is angled so as to sit very high up and act as a scarf. Great concept! Until you unzip it and want to wear it open. The collar flares open a la 1970s. This I was a little disappointed about because I will not be rocking the 70s look. So I can wear it two ways: zipped all the way up, comfy cozy style, or unzipped an inch or two for a little more chin freedom. I like it enough these two ways to keep it and wear layered with other pieces when its pretty cold out.

I was looking for a new NF fleece and wanted one that wasn't black, ended up getting this one after trying on every coat in the store over a period of 2 days (I am pretty sure the guys that work there think I am a crazy stalker) It is super super soft kind of like the Osito jacket but way less bulky, more subdued and not all furry. Also the collar is angled forward and out so that you can zip it up over your face and when it's unzipped it's kind of winged out and wide looking. I feel like the collar makes it stand out a little more than the regular fleece jacket. The only bad part about it is that it was fairly expensive for being such a lightweight jacket in the middle of winter?
